WATCH: Re-live Patrick Kane's First NHL Goal
2006- A 16 years young Patrick Kane, playing for the London Knights of the OHL posted up Gretzky-like goal scoring numbers. «The Great One» recorded 70 goals in 63 games, while Kane posted up with 62 goals in 58 games.
The Blackhawks heavily scouted Kane, as he was the no brainer option at #1.
«Kaner» did NOT hold back from showing off his scoring/shooting abilities, with his first NHL goal being a absolute snipe.
